(thrifted obey tee, h&m lace cycle shorts, combat boots, f21 jewelry)
Once again the thrifting gods smiled upon me. I picked up this tee last week for $1.98 - really can't beat that. I loved its shirt-dress quality, but when i realized this find featured the famous Andre the Giant icon designed by guerilla artist Shepard Fairey (whose retrospective my boyfriend and I saw at the Warhol Museum in Pittsburgh last year), I liked it even more more! Over all I felt this outfit had a rock and roll vibe so I paired it with my favorite (only) pair of combat boots. Bad ass indeed.

forward florals
( forever 21 floral dress, vintage slip, forever 21 heels, dotted target tights, vintage necklace & bracelet)
The temperature in Buffalo is climbing higher daily! I love the transitioning of seasons; it allows me to reinvigorate some of my fall and winter staples with recently purchased spring items. As you've probably noticed I'm a huge fan of florals and tiered skirts; there is just something so effortless and girly about them, especially when paired with more structured items like this boyfriend blazer. I purchased the slip last week during the killer thrifting session I wrote about. I've been layering it under nearly everything I pull from my closet; it adds a subtle but provocative touch.
